    i talked to Paul one year at paso. he was checking out my 53,looking at the weather stripping on the roof to see what he was missing. and i kept asking all the questions i could about how to chop mine cause i wanted to chop it and i love the way he did his back window. it's not sunk down in the package tray like everybody else does. anyways the more we talked the more i admired the man he just breaths Kustom. a real great guy and if some friend comes up and tries talking to him he doesn't blow you off like the other guys do. the best part he told me " give me your address i want to mail you something" like 3 or 4 months later i get a video in the mail. one of those long 8 hour tapes and it's nothing but him talking and demonstrating how he chopped his 54 and like tons of other stuff he was doing to it and some other stuff. it's the best raw how to video. another prize of mine.

    Yeah Wolfs car is great too. Back in about 1993 Me and Wolf worked together at a hot rod shop near LA, so I was fortunate to be able to see Wolfs car first hand! It's very well done with a beautiful roof line and those Matranga/Hirohata style windows actually roll down! He's a nice guy too.

    Yes I do still have the 16's on right now but im going back and forth between 15's and 16's in my head. I love the look of the 16's but it's hard to find one with the large whitewall in the 600-650 style tire.
